Boys & Girls Clubs of St Lucie County is Hiring a Program Specialist PART-TIME Near Port St. Lucie, FL

Description

Job Title: Program Specialist 

Salary: $15 per hour

Hours: up to 25 hours per week; non-exempt 

Reports to: Program Director/Asst. School Based Club Director

Location: TBD

1. JOB PURPOSE

The Boys & Girls Clubs of St. Lucie County takes changing the lives of youth to heart. We go above and beyond to ensure that every youth that walks through our doors has a world class club experience that provides them with the opportunity for a GREAT FUTURE!

The primary functions of the Program Specialists are to provide direct service to our youth club members through activities based on Academic Success, Good Character and Healthy Lifestyles. They create a safe environment through positive guidance and discipline, as well as ensure a well-rounded and enriching experience for all club members. Program Specialists also carefully plan and implement program activities that promote fun, supportive relationships, opportunities and expectations, and recognition.

2. D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ES

The duties and responsibilities include, but are not limited to:

• Adopt the Formula for Impact and ensure that the Club is reaching the kids who need us the most, providing them with an outcome driven Club experience that is resulting in academic success, healthier lifestyles and better character and citizenship for our club members

• Effectively implement and administer Club programs, activities, and services that prepare youth for 

success and create a club environment that facilitates achievement of Youth Development Outcomes: 

including drop-in club members 

• Provide effective club supervision to promote and stimulate program participation with the club members

• Act as a role model and provide guidance to all club members

• Monitor and evaluate programs, services, and activities to ensure safety of members, quality in the programs, and the appearance of the Club at all times

• Provide data collection and recording for program curriculum as needed

• Maintains close, daily contact with Club staff, including volunteers, members, and supervisors to receive and/or provide information, discuss issues, explain guidelines, and instructions

• Maintain contact with external community groups, schools, members parents, and others to assist in resolving problems as needed

3. QUALIFICATIONS

BACKGROUND SCREENING

• Must submit to and pass Level 2 background screening through the Florida Department of Children & Families.

• Must pass pre-employment drug test

CERTIFICATIONS

• Current CPR/First Aid certification preferred.

EDUCATION / EXPERIENCE

• Previous work experience with youth, preferably in an after school or summer enrichment program.

SKILLS/KNOWLEDGE

• Report to scheduled shift consistently and on time.

• Follow policies, procedures and rules of the organization.

• Serve as a role model and demonstrate, encourage and offer direction in fairness, consistency, attentiveness, ability to work with others, appropriate dress and appearance, and effective conflict resolution

• Treat all club members, parents/guardians, co-workers, supervisors and people in the community with respect and dignity.

• Maintain confidentiality of those we serve.

• Communicate to immediate supervisor any pertinent contact from family, school, or significant others.

• Follow policies and procedures in responding to emergencies and/or safety issues.

• Promote and participate in open and effective communication and support with the team.

• Maintain high program standards.

4. WORKING CONDITIONS

Our offices, neighborhood clubhouses and school-based clubs are fast-paced work environments and are strategically located in areas of St. Lucie County where youth need us most. Based on the organization's needs, flexibility to work different schedules and work in different locations in St. Lucie County is required due to changing business demands. General office conditions is the standard work environment (standing, sitting, and walking). Boys & Girls Clubs of St. Lucie is an equal opportunity employer and a smoke, drug and alcohol free workplace.

5. PHYSICAL DEMANDS:

• The usual and customary methods of performing the job’s functions require the following demands: some lifting, carrying, pushing and/or pulling, stooping/kneeling, reaching with hands and arms, and finger dexterity. 

• This position requires extended talking, listening, sitting, walking, and standing; computer viewing, and keyboard entry. Regularly lifting up to 25 pounds. 

• Daily operation of personal motor vehicle relevant to carrying out job duties is required for this position. 

• Ability to think strategically and ability to sit for more than four hours per day.
